If you want the inside scoop on whether the Falcons or the Patriots will win Super Bowl 51, apparently, the answer lies within the confines of the Rainforest Pyramid at Moody Gardens in Galveston. 

Forget throwing darts to decide the outcome of the game, let's go straight to the Poison Dart Frogs.  The TCU Horned Frogs had better watch themselves, because there's a new frog in football town, and these are some tough poison packing prognosticators.

Local Ellen Trout Zoo Animals recently make picks involving Cowboys and Texans


More From Kicks 105